Responsibilities
- Be responsible for processing US on‑cycle payrolls timely and accurately, working closely with cross‑functional teams and internal clients, ensuring pay data are collated and processed accurately, following established processes & law
- Have the ownership of delivering all required reconciliations and files to management, cross‑functional teams, and vendors (ADP)
- Process off‑cycle payrolls as necessary, in support of needs of the Company and regulatory requirements, including but not limited to terminations, relocation recording, vesting’s, etc.
- Research and resolve US payroll related inquiries, with timely responses
- Manage the Payroll Inbox, primarily handling US emails, however, support of global payroll inquiries may be needed in times of absence of other payroll staff
- Adhere to payroll policies and procedures and follow relevant law
- Work closely with the Global Head of Payroll in mitigating any risks identified while adhering to the established policies and procedures
- Perform scheduled activities, collaborating closely with HR & SAP IT team as needed for all US system changes and enhancement, along with tax updates to SAP
- Prepare and maintain standard ad‑hoc reports, queries, and provide reports as requested by internal & external clients (not limited to Tax, LTI, TALX)
- Perform all required reconciliations of US payroll to proactively mitigate inaccuracies
- Identify & implement system and process improvements working with payroll management
- Collaborate with and support the payroll team where needed, even if the work may not be directly related to US payroll (e.g., mass upload for all countries) or double‑checking of data entered by another staff
- Connect with employees, other teams and management with professionalism
- Data entry as required in HR & Payroll Systems
- Possess knowledge of payroll practices and principles, including regulatory changes
- Ensures the POS Pay and ACH files are sent timely for on‑time payments to employees
- Complete payroll reports for record‑keeping purposes or managerial review
- Assist the payroll management in registration & closing of state accounts as needed
- Provide active support and participation in US SOX audits working with the Global Head of Payroll
- Actively participate in training of new payroll staff
- Adhere to payroll policies and procedures and comply with relevant law; deviation from the established process must be discussed with management prior to implementing any change
- Support redistribution of work when required within payroll, to achieve the overall goal of the team
- Carry out additional duties as assigned
- Bachelor’s degree in related field or equivalent experience required
- Minimum of 8‑10 years of US payroll experience required
- FPC or CPP certification is strongly desired
- Experience in SAP is strongly desired
- Intermediate to advanced skills in Microsoft Excel (a test will be conducted)
- Competent with other MS Office suite products
- Competent with use of personal computers, payroll applications & 10‑Key machine
